Output 76fa4da944f3585a7d8887cc6f51bcefcd1a837e21ba31e26fb23e1917cf2e2a:0

value
26742539
script pubkey
OP_0 OP_PUSHBYTES_20 a61f99484be9fbe7277959208070ece40292bb0a
address
bc1q5c0ejjzta8a7wfmetysgqu8vuspf9wc2a2fkch
transaction
76fa4da944f3585a7d8887cc6f51bcefcd1a837e21ba31e26fb23e1917cf2e2a